Examining the Impact of Porphyromonas gingivalis Infection on Ovarian Health: A Reduction in Primordial Follicles in a Female Periodontitis Model Meilawaty, Zahara; Galau, Argha Sirna; Permatasari, Sabania Dinar; Setyaningsih, Sari; Astuti, Pudji; Setiawatie, Ernie Maduratna; Hendarto, Hendy; Suci Dharmayanti, Agustin Wulan

Abstract

Periodontitis is a chronic inflammation of the periodontal tissues caused by periodontal pathogens, such as Porphyromonas gingivalis (P. gingivalis). P. gingivalis possesses several virulence factors that enable it to invade and spread through the bloodstream to other organs, including the ovaries. It triggers inflammation, which may impact the number of primordial follicles. The aim of this study was to assess the effects of P. gingivalis infection on the number of primordial follicles in the ovaries. This study was a laboratory experiment with a post-test control group design. The rats were divided into control and periodontitis groups. The periodontitis group consisted of rats induced with P. gingivalis in their sulcus gingiva of the first mandible molar every three days for 19 days. Therefore, control groups were without P. gingivalis induction. Seven days after the last induction of P. gingivalis, the rats were euthanized, and their ovarian tissues were collected for histological preparation. The primordial follicles were counted under 400x magnification. The results indicated that the treatment group had a significantly lower number of primordial follicles (2.2 ± 2.61) compared to the control group (12.4 ± 2.41). The study concludes that P. gingivalis infection led to a reduction in the number of ovarian primordial follicles in periodontitis models.
Toothbrush design appropriate for pre-elderly: The relationship of toothbrush bristles number to oral hygiene Suhartini, Suhartini; Hamzah, Zahreni; Setyaningsih, Sari; Prijatmoko, Dwi; Harmono, Happy; Arina, Yuliana Mahdiyah Daat; Prihatiningrum, Berlian

Abstract

Background: The increase in the elderly population leads to a decline in their health and affects the productivity and quality of life. Preventive measures must be taken to improve oral hygiene for the elderly starting from the pre-elderly group so that later it will form healthy and productive elderly. One of the efforts to improve dental hygiene and health is through mechanical tooth cleaning with a toothbrush. However, currently, there is no toothbrush design that is suitable for the condition of the pre-elderly oral cavity. Therefore, it is necessary to analyze the design of the number of toothbrush bristles as initial research to obtain an appropriate toothbrush design for the elderly. Method:The study was conducted on 30 participants using a toothbrush with a number of toothbrush bristles paths: with 4 paths, 3 paths, and 2 paths. The effectiveness of tooth brushing hygiene was measured through the debris index before using a toothbrush and after brushing. Uji Aktivitas Antibakteri Ekstrak Daun Secang terhadap Pertumbuhan Bakteri Streptococcus mutans Agustini, Ni Putu Eka; Burhannuddin, Burhannuddin; Sudarmanto, I Gede; Setyaningsih, Sari

Abstract

Streptococcus mutans merupakan salah satu bakteri yang dapat menyebabkan terjadinya infeksi gigi dan mulut. Daun secang memiliki senyawa antibakteri seperti flavonoid, fenol, tanin, dan saponin. Penelitian ini bertujuan untuk mengetahui perbedaan diameter zona hambat pertumbuhan Streptococcus mutans pada berbagai konsentrasi ekstrak daun secang dan menentukan konsentrasi efektif. Penelitian ini merupakan true experiment dengan desain penelitian rancangan acak lengkap, menggunakan metode difusi cakram Kirby-Bauer pada empat konsentrasi (20%, 40%, 60% dan 80%) kontrol kerja (kloramfenikol 30 mcg) dan kontrol negatif (etanol 96%). Hasil penelitian menunjukkan, ekstrak daun secang mampu menghambat Streptococcus mutans dengan diameter zona hambat 20% (11.55 mm), 40% (13.02 mm), 60% (13.02 mm), 80% (16.57 mm), dan kontrol negatif (0 mm). Uji Kruskal Wallis didapatkan nilai p (0.000) α (0,05) yang artinya bahwa ada perbedaan nilai diameter zona hambat pertumbuhan bakteri Streptococcus mutans pada berbagai variasi konsentrasi ekstrak etanol daun secang. Simpulan penelitian ini adalah ada aktivitas antibakteri ekstrak etanol daun secang terhadap pertumbuhan bakteri Streptococcus mutans.
